Argo Investments announced non-executive director retirement and appointment. As part of its Board succession plan, Argo Investments Ltd. (Argo) announced the retirement of Ms. Joycelyn Morton on 30 June 2022 and the appointment of Ms. Lianne Buck with effect from 1 July 2022. Ms. Morton joined Argo's Board in 2012 and is a member of the Audit & Risk Committee.

As an experienced director of many ASX-listed and large government-owned corporations over her career, her strong financial background and team-first nature has been important to Argo throughout the decade of her tenure. Ms. Morton was also closely involved in Argo's project to establish a new listed investment company for international investing, Argo Global Listed Infrastructure Ltd. becoming a founding director of that company in 2015. The Board expresses its gratitude to Ms. Morton for her diligence, valuable insight and enthusiasm displayed consistently over the past 10 years.

The Directors are delighted to appoint Ms. Lianne Buck to join the Board as an independent Non-executive Director. Ms. Buck has over 20 years of experience in Australian and global investment markets. She commenced her executive career in Canada as a Chartered Accountant before working in various roles for Macquarie Group, Westpac Banking Corporation, Hastings Funds Management and NSW Treasury Corporation where she was Head of Direct Investments and Infrastructure.

She has a Bachelor of Commerce degree and is a member of the Australian Institute of Company Directors. Ms. Buck is an experienced company director and is currently also a Non-executive Director of AusNet Services and ISPT Pty Ltd. Previously she served on the Boards of Spark Infrastructure, Australian Pacific Airports Corporation and Utilities Trust of Australia Pty Ltd.
